I’m going to share with you my all-time favorite canoeing stretch of river.
As many readers have already figured out, I call both Eleven Point and the Current River home rivers.
Living this close to such pristine floating streams can spoil a person. But I do have my favorite.
I have floated nearly every floatable stream across the bottom of the state. Out of all the rivers in the state, my absolute favorite to float is the section of Current River between Van Buren downriver to Doniphan; and float that stretch from the middle of September until Halloween.
No other river in the state can even come close to what this section has to offer the paddler at this time of year.
